> > On Sat, 7 Sep 2002, Kyle Babich wrote:
> >
> > > I'm trying (with little luck) to create a function to count how many
> > > time an individual character appears in a file.  What I have so far I
> > > have written on patterns I've noticed but it is still extremely buggy
> > > depending on whether the character being searched for appears as the
> > > first character in the file, the last, both, or neither.  Here it is:
> >
> > Hi Kyle,
> >
> >
> > Let's take a look at the program.
> >
> > > ####################
> > > def InCharCount(location, character):
> > >     subj = file(location, "r")
> > >     body = subj.read()
> > >
> > >     body = body.split("\n")
> > >     body = string.join(body, "")
> > >     body = body.split(character)
> >
> > Hmmm...  Ok, so if our file's contents has something like "aaabbabba",
> > then if we wanted to count all the "a"'s, we could split against 'a' and
> > see how many pieces come up:
> >
> > ###
> > >>> s = "aaabbabba"
> > >>> l = s.split('a')
> > >>> l
> > ['', '', '', 'bb', 'bb', '']
> > ###
> >
> > As a result, our list won't contain any more "a"'s once we split by 'a'.
> > But it will have a bunch of empty strings, which might look silly.
> >
> > ... But those empty strings are there for a very good reason:
> we should be
> > able to rehydrate our string, and reverse the process by using join():
> >
> > ###
> > >>> 'a'.join(l)
> > 'aaabbabba'
> > ###
> >
> >
> > Your approach seems reasonable.  Once you've split the 'body' up, you
> > already have enough information to count how many of that 'character' is
> > in there: the number of 'character's should just be the number of
> > in-betweens we have in our split-up body:
> >
> >    ['',       '',        '',           'bb',        'bb',        '']
> >
> > That is, if we have a list of six elements, the number of "in-between"
> > places is just the number of commas we see in our list: 5.
> >
> > join ==>
> >
> >    '' + 'a' + '' + 'a' + '' + a + '' + 'bb' + 'a' + 'bb' + 'a' + ''
> >
> > So all you need now is to count "in-between" places.  I'll let
> you figure
> > out how to do that.  *grin*
> >
> >
> > Your approach works even if our string is initially empty:
> >
> > ###
> > >>> mystring = ""
> > >>> l = mystring.split("a")
> > >>> l
> > ['']
> > >>> "a".join(l)
> > ''
> > ###
> >
> > because when our split-up list is only one element long, there are no
> > "in-between" spots in our list, which is exactly right.
> >
> >
> >
> > Let's look at the rest of your code:
> >
> > >     last = len(body)
> > >     last = last - 1
> > >
> > >     char = 0
> > >     for each in body:
> > >         char = char + 1
> > >
> > >     if body[0] in [""]:
> > >         char = char - 1
> > >
> > >     elif body[last] in [""]:
> > >         char = char - 1
> > >
> > >     else:
> > >         pass
> > >
> > >     return char
> >
> > I'd remove this part of the code because it's making the problem too
> > complicated.  *grin* I don't think you need to do more cases based on
> > empty strings.  Empty strings in your split-up list are perfectly good:
> > you don't need to do additional case analysis on them.
> >
> >
> > Good luck to you!

> > Hello Kyle,
> >
> > > I'm trying (with little luck) to create a function to count how many
> > > time an individual character appears in a file.
> >
> > One thing I have learned in the past few months about Python is
> to always
> > consult the Module Library before even considering writing new
> code. This
> > is the "batteries included" principle that people keep talking
> about with
> > Python, and it works.
> >
> > In this case, there is actually a "count" method in the string
> module. I'm
> > assuming you have a new version of Python such as 2.2, where you don't
> > have to import the string module anymore (if not, we'll try
> again with one
> > of the older forms), so you get:
> >
> > ===============================
> > >>> mystring = 'Spam! Spam! Spam!'
> > >>> mystring.count('S')
> > 3
> > ===============================
> >
> > Or, even shorter, though it looks strange the first time you see it:
> >
> > ===============================
> > >>> 'Spam! Spam! Spam!'.count('S')
> > 3
> > ===============================
> >
> > So the short version of your function could be:
> >
> > ===============================
> > def InCharCount(location, character):
> >     subj = file(location, "r")
> >     body = subj.read()
> >     subj.close()
> >     return body.count(character)
> > ===============================
> >
> > [I just love that last line: It sounds like something out of a Python
> > version of "Apocalypse Now". And I bet you didn't even see it coming.]
> >
> > You don't really need the close(), because the Python Elves
> will do it for
> > you after the program is over, but it is considered good form because it
> > shows attention to detail and moral fiber. Note that count() will also
> > accept strings (such as 'word') and not only single characters ('w'), so
> > you get more fun for same price.
> >
> > There is one problem with this version, though: read() gives
> you the whole
> > file as one big string. Usually, this should be fine, but if
> you import a
> > very, very large file (say, some DNA sequencing data from your secret
> > T-Rex project) on a very, very small machine, this might cause trouble.
> >
> > So you might be better off reading the file line by line after all. You
> > could try this (in Python 2.2):
> >
> > ================================
> > def InCharCount(location, character):
> >     subj = file(location, "r")
> >
> >     nbr_of_char = 0
> >     for line in subj:
> >         nbr_of_char = nbr_of_char + line.count(character)
> >
> >     return nbr_of_char
> > ================================
> >
> > The "for line in subj" goes thru the file one line at a time
> very quickly,
> > and you simply add up all the times the char occurs in each line. This
> > takes care of any memory problems you might have with large files, but
> > does take longer.
> >
> > Hope this helps,
> > Y, Scot

> > At 02:10 2002-09-08 +0200, Scot W. Stevenson wrote:
> > >You don't really need the close(), because the Python Elves
> will do it for
> > >you after the program is over, but it is considered good form
> because it
> > >shows attention to detail and moral fiber.
> >
> > Also, you don't know when the elves will take action
> > if you are using Jython. Jython uses the Java garbage
> > collection, which is not based on reference counting.

> > Martin Klaffenboeck schrieb:
> >
> > >Am Sa, 2002-09-07 um 23.33 schrieb Sean 'Shaleh' Perry:
> > >
> > >
> > >
> > >>list.sort() takes a function to determine sort order.  There
> is a handy
> > >>function called cmp() which is often used for this.
> > >>
> > >>Your add function is not too hard to write and the random
> module may give
> you
> > >>what you want for the random stuff.
> > >>
> > >>
> > >
> > >Ok, that works good with
> > >
> > >for x in words:
> > > if x[0] < newword:
> > > continue
> > > if x[0] > newword:
> > > break
> > >
> > > pos = words.index(x)
> > >
> > >But what can I do that the words are sorted case insensitive.
> (No matter
> > >about upper and lower case letters)?
> > >
> >  >>> l = [["Hans",1,2,3],
> >          ["fritz",4,5,6],
> >          ["Adam",7,8,9]]
> >  >>> t = l[:]
> >  >>> t.sort()
> >  >>> t
> > [['Adam', 7, 8, 9], ['Hans', 1, 2, 3], ['fritz', 4, 5, 6]]
> >  >>> cmp("Adam","Hans")
> > -1
> >  >>> cmp("Hans","fritz")
> > -1
> >  >>> cmp("Hans".upper(),"fritz".upper())
> > 1
> >  >>> def vgl(a,b):
> >     return cmp(a[0].upper(), b[0].upper())
> >
> >  >>> t = l[:]
> >  >>> t
> > [['Hans', 1, 2, 3], ['fritz', 4, 5, 6], ['Adam', 7, 8, 9]]
> >  >>> t.sort(vgl)
> >  >>> t
> > [['Adam', 7, 8, 9], ['fritz', 4, 5, 6], ['Hans', 1, 2, 3]]
> >  >>>
> >
> > >
> > >And how can I tell words.sort() that it should only sort the first
> > >column of my 4 column list?
> > >
> > >
> > What do you mean exactly. Do you want the result for the list
> > used above to be:
> > [['Adam', 1, 2, 3], ['fritz', 4, 5, 6], ['Hans', 7, 8, 9]]
> > ???
> >
> > Gregor
